summ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orSimon Pilgrim <llvm-dev@redking.me.uk>2019-11-08 22:37:11 +0000
committerSimon Pilgrim <llvm-dev@redking.me.uk>2019-11-09 13:01:03 +0000
commit59a14f9d4b9fc322e7af634970ef6d236ebc8d07 (patch)
tree382a18de0e2e5824ca76cba76623e921c8e25779
parent0d5ad57ae34bacbc4f5e5f42508d579bf39bb8cf (diff)
downloadbcm5719-llvm-59a14f9d4b9fc322e7af634970ef6d236ebc8d07.tar.gz
bcm5719-llvm-59a14f9d4b9fc322e7af634970ef6d236ebc8d07.zip
Fix shadow variable warning by reducing scope of CC/InverseCC CondCodes. NFCI.
-rw-r--r--llvm/lib/Target/AMDGPU/R600ISelLowering.cpp6
1 files changed, 3 insertions, 3 deletions
diff --git a/llvm/lib/Target/AMDGPU/R600ISelLowering.cpp b/llvm/lib/Target/AMDGPU/R600ISelLowering.cpp
index ae385a638ca..e1db34e9432 100644
--- a/llvm/lib/Target/AMDGPU/R600ISelLowering.cpp
+++ b/llvm/lib/Target/AMDGPU/R600ISelLowering.cpp
@@ -970,10 +970,10 @@ SDValue R600TargetLowering::LowerSELECT_CC(SDValue Op, SelectionDAG &DAG) const
//
// Move hardware True/False values to the correct operand.
- ISD::CondCode CCOpcode = cast<CondCodeSDNode>(CC)->get();
- ISD::CondCode InverseCC =
- ISD::getSetCCInverse(CCOpcode, CompareVT == MVT::i32);
if (isHWTrueValue(False) && isHWFalseValue(True)) {
+ ISD::CondCode CCOpcode = cast<CondCodeSDNode>(CC)->get();
+ ISD::CondCode InverseCC =
+ ISD::getSetCCInverse(CCOpcode, CompareVT == MVT::i32);
if (isCondCodeLegal(InverseCC, CompareVT.getSimpleVT())) {
std::swap(False, True);
CC = DAG.getCondCode(InverseCC);
OpenPOWER on IntegriCloud